Abstract:
Hepatocellular carcinoma is a major health concern for the past few decades because of its chemo resistance aggressive nature and misdiagnosis. Identification of pathogenic SNP in PKCε can be a
potential biomarker for early diagnosis and treatment of HCC. In this study we identify potential
pathogenic SNPs of PKCε and isolated a high-risk variant for HCV-induced HCC. Wet lab
validation through tetra ARMS PCR of that SNP carried out afterwards. The association of viral
pathogenicity was also checked with the identified potentially pathogenic variant of PKCε. The in
silico structural and functional analysis of the selected SNP was also carried out using different
online tools and molecular dynamic simulations. Lastly, the analysis of molecular interaction of
PKCε with a potential inhibitor, Betulin, was performed to estimate its therapeutic potential
